Someone behind the NBA's official Twitter account made a grave error Sunday night when he or she referred to Dave Chappelle simply as a "fan" of fellow comedian Amy Schumer.

Chapelle and Schumer sat court side at Sunday night's game between the Cleveland Cavaliers and the Boston Celtics. The NBA's subsequent tweet features a GIF of the pair hanging out, with the caption: "Amy and a fan on @NBAonTNT. #NBAGIF".
As Uproxxpoints out, the tweet was likely a joke -- referring to the obviously famous as "fans" is a common tongue-in-cheek Twitter practice.
Still, many rightfully considered it an inexcusable offense. Take a seat, NBA.
